Through offerings anchored in a whole-person view of human well-being, Humana embraces a focus on stimulating positive individual and population changes while nurturing a sense of security, enabling people to live life fully and be their most productive.The Director, Provider Contracting initiates, negotiates, and executes physician, hospital, and/or other provider contracts and agreements for an organization that provides health insurance directly and through leadership of a team develop and maintain a quality network for Humana members. Decisions are typically related to the implementation of new/updated agreements, expansion of networks, programs or large-scale projects and support operational and financial performance. This position will manage a 3-state territory of Washington, Oregon, and Alaska.Responsibilities Include, But Are Not Limited ToCommunicates contract terms, payment structures, and reimbursement rates to providersAnalyzes financial impact of contracts and termsMaintains contracts and documentation within a tracking systemMay assist with identifying and recruiting providers based on network composition and needsImplements strategic plans, drives goals and objectives, and improves performanceProvides input into functions strategyLeads a team of contracting executives and contracting professionalsTravel once a quarter at minimumRequired QualificationsUse your skills to make an impact Bachelor's Degree8 years of healthcare and/or health insurance experience4 years of experience with provider experience and/or provider contracting4 years of proven leadership experience, including teambuildingProven contract preparation skills, with an in-depth knowledge of Medicare and other reimbursement methodologiesStrong financial acumen with proficiency in analyzing and interpreting financial trends in the provider contracting arenaPreferred QualificationsMaster's or J.D.
